What is Azithromycin?
Azithromycin is an broad-spectrum antibiotic and is used to treat a wide variety of mild to moderate bacterial infecions. Azithromycin in indicated for:
- upper respiratory tract infections and lower respiratory tract infections (pharyngitis or strep throat, tonsillitis, sinus infections, worsening of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), pneumonia, middle ear infection etc)
- skin infections including abscess and ulcers
- sexually transmitted diseases (STDs) of the cervix or urinary tract (chlamydia, gonorrhoea, etc.)
- pelvic inflammatory disease (infection and inflammation of uterus, fallopian tubes and ovaries)
- eye infection (chlamydia trachomatis conjunctivitis and trachoma)

Azithromycin Dosage
For treatment of sexually transmitted diseases the recommended dosage is two tablets as a single dose. For other infections azithromycin is usually taken daily. Your physician will advise the correct dosage for your condition.
Azithromycin Side Effects
Possible side effects include:
- oral thrush or vaginal
- nausea
- vomiting
- loss of appetite
- dizziness, headache, spinning sensation
- tiredness and/or drowsiness
- stomach pain
- indigestion
- wind
- constipation
- diarrhoea
- loose bowel motions
- muscle aches or joint aches
- hearing loss or ringing in the ears
- altered taste and smell
Any of the following side-effects should be immediately reported to your physician before taking another dose:
- severe persistent diarrhoea (loose bowel motions)
- fast or irregular heartbeats
- chest pain
- symptoms of sunburn such as redness, itching, swelling or blistering that may occur more quickly than normal
- hives, itching or skin rash
- fainting
- yellowing of the eyes or skin, also called jaundice
- bleeding or bruising more easily than normal, reddish or purplish blotches under the skin
- signs of frequent or worrying infections such as fever, severe chills, sore throat or mouth ulcers
- blood in the urine or bowel motions
- convulsions (fits)
- severe upper stomach pain, often with nausea and vomiting.
